В работе рассматривается проблема защиты от несанкционированного доступа к исполнительной программе модемов телекоммуникационных сетей связи и управления, а также предлагается порядок реализации программного средства защиты. Проводится анализ уязвимостей и угроз, характерных телекоммуникационным устройствам, спроектированным на базе микроконтроллеров общего назначения, а также рассматриваются возможности противодействия наиболее актуальным видам атак. Анализируются варианты применения криптографических примитивов для реализации средства защиты от несанкционированного доступа к исполнительной программе модемов телекоммуникационных сетей связи и управления и предлагается подробный алгоритм реализации программного средства защиты. The paper deals with the problem of protecting the Executive program of modems of telecommunication networks and management from unauthorized access, as well as the procedure for implementing the software protection of the Executive program. The analysis of attacks to which telecommunication devices based on microcontrollers are subject is carried out, and the possibilities of counteraction are considered. The article analyzes the use of cryptographic primitives in the implementation of the software tool for protecting the modem Executive program from unauthorized access and provides a detailed algorithm for its implementation with all the main elements and functional connections.

The paper reports the consideration of the procedure for the development of executive programs and documentation for NC equipment in ADEM CAD/CAM/CAPP integrated design-technological computer system. The possibilities for the automation of executive program preparation for NC equipment using design elements of the 3D model, and also complex solutions with the aid of CAM Expert system are described.

Subject area Strategic Management. Study level/applicability Master of Business Administration/Executive Program in Management Level. Case overview Rajat Malik started eFin Recruiters in January 2015 an RPO firm solely catering to the finance domain. Positioning eFin Recruiters in a niche domain created serious challenges to be tackled. Rajat was contemplating leveraging the Indian Government’s Startup India campaign launched on January 16, 2016 to his advantage to scale up eFin Recruiters’ operations by 400 per cent and compete with large established players in the RPO industry. Complacency and anticipated retaliatory action by competitors against eFin Recruiters’ positioning in the niche domain were a huge impediment in eFin Recruiters’ path to exponential growth. Expected learning outcomes This case will enable students to understand the concepts of industry analysis, strategic positioning from the view of an entrepreneurial firm and business level strategy. This case acts as a medium to integrate entrepreneurship and strategy which is of utmost relevance. Supplementary materials Teaching Notes are available for educators only. Introduction:Cognitive Remediation Therapy is a new rehabilitation approach that has been created in order to improve cognitive functions such as attention, memory and executive function. We aimed to investigate the effects of one type of Cognitive Remediation Therapy, the Frontal/Executive Program, on cognitive function, social function, and psychiatric symptoms in the chronic phase schizophrenia patients.Methods:Seventeen participants who gave consent were randomly assigned to an intervention group (n=8) or control group (n=9). The intervention consisted of 44 sessions of FEP over a period of approximately six months. Cognitive function, social function, and psychiatric symptoms were evaluated before and after the intervention and before and after a roughly six-month long period for controls. Results: The present study showed improvements in Brief Assessment of Cognition in Schizophrenia-Japanese version composite score and subscales of verbal memory and working memory. Improvements were also observed in overall evaluation in the Schizophrenia Cognition Rating Scale-Japanese version, total Positive and Negative Syndrome Scale score and the Global Assessment of Functioning Scale score. FEP is considered to improve the performance of cognitive function tests and social function tests and psychiatric symptoms tests that are the target of this training.Conclusion:Intervention by Frontal/Executive Program improved cognitive function and psychiatric symptoms in patients with chronic schizophrenia with long disease duration who require large doses of medication. Significant effects of intervention were observed in overall patient, informant and interviewer evaluation in social function test. FEP is a training method the primary means pencil and paper, it is possible to inexpensively implement when compared to the other CRT that uses a computer. There is an advantage that less economic cost.

Case overview Set in March 2009, Charan Padmaraju, the CTO of redBus was grappling with his companies IT infrastructure and scalability issues. He was considering cloud computing as a solution to all his worries. redBus was founded in August 2006 as a bus ticketing company in India. From INR 50 lakhs of gross bookings in their first financial year 2006-07 to an estimated INR 300 million in gross bookings in the financial year ending 2008-09, redBus had registered phenomenal growth. From selling 10 tickets a day, it now sold more than 4,000 tickets a day for more than 5,000 routes across 15 states in India. However, the IT infrastructure of redBus could not match up with their business needs and required frequent upgrades. Charan thought “The procurement of new servers, upgrading existing servers and most of the developer's time went into circumventing scaling issues which were not adding values to our core business.” He wondered “Can cloud computing be an answer to all my worries? “But what exactly is cloud computing? Will it solve my existing scalability issues? How reliable it is? Is it expensive? What is the time for deployment?” Expected learning outcomes To understand what is a business model; to appreciate the technical issues related to business expansion decisions; to explain the concepts behind cloud based solutions; and to demonstrate how adoption of the cloud solution can enable an organization to achieve competitive advantage. The purpose of this paper is to study universities which provide executives program on Master of Management (MM) or Master of Business Administration (MBA) both in Indonesia and overseas. This paper presents a benchmarking a study to compare processes, performance, best practices between Executive MBA Institut Teknologi Bandung (MBA-ITB) and the other universities. Besides benchmarking, the authors also used customer intelligence method to gather and analyze information regarding competitors by visiting universities in Indonesia. To manage and monitor performance of Executive MBA program, we measured customer satisfaction what products or services provided by MBA-ITB meet or surpass customers (executive students) and conducted in-depth interview to explore need and demand of executive students. The results of the study help to develop executive MBA program and to adopt learning process in other universities to be followed and implemented in MBA-ITB. The acquired knowledge has been partly adapted and adopted by papers. The main implication is the need to explore how MBA-ITB can efficiently and effectively adapt and adopt such knowledge from the results. This work provides effective assistance for development of executive program in MBA-ITB embarking on this benchmarking journey. The result of customer satisfaction provides an indication of how successful MBA-ITB is at providing products and/or services to the students.
